Cookies and pixel tags

Twentig.com collects non-personally-identifying information of the sort that web browsers and servers typically make available, such as the browser type, language preference, referring site, and the date and time of each visitor request.

When you visit our site, we automatically collect certain information about how you use our website using cookies and other technologies. A cookie is a string of information that a website stores on a visitor’s device to collect standard internet log information and visitor behaviour information, and that the visitor’s browser provides to the website each time the visitor returns. Pixel tags (also called web beacons) are small blocks of code placed on the website used to record information about how you browse the site. Twentig.com uses cookies and pixel tags to help us identify and track visitors, usage, as well as deliver targeted ads. 

Controlling cookies

Visitors may wish to restrict the use of cookies, or completely prevent them from being set. Most browsers provide for ways to control cookie behavior such as the length of time they are stored — either through built-in functionality or by utilizing third party plugins. To find out more on how to manage and delete cookies, visit aboutcookies.org.

It’s important to note that restricting or disabling the use of cookies can limit the functionality of the site, or prevent it from working correctly at all.
